The People Score for the Overall Health Score in 02673, West Yarmouth, Massachusetts is 40 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
An estimate of 94.16 percent of the residents in 02673 has some form of health insurance. 52.39 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 63.81 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 02673 would have to travel an average of 1.56 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Cape Cod Healthcare. In a 20-mile radius, there are 595 healthcare providers accessible to residents living in 02673, West Yarmouth, Massachusetts.
